What is the opportunity?

We are looking for a technically skilled and forward-thinking professional to join the Liquidity Risk Measurement's Data Control team as an Associate Director. This role will oversee the control, governance, and analytical integrity of the firm’s Liquidity Risk Measurement System — a critical platform supporting liquidity management and regulatory reporting.

What will you do?

  • Lead the daily control and governance framework for the Liquidity Risk Measurement System within Corporate Treasury.
  • Perform end-to-end data health checks, reconciliations, and exception reviews across multiple data sources, including validation to the balance sheet.
  • Manage and maintain the data environment, ensuring accuracy, completeness, and timely data delivery.
  • Develop Tableau dashboards and visual analytics to transform liquidity data into actionable business insights and “stories” for decision-makers.
  • Design and implement automation solutions to streamline data cleaning and reconciliation workflows
  • Partner with Treasury, Risk, Finance, and Technology teams to align data standards, definitions, and control expectations.
  • Identify opportunities to improve system resilience, data transparency, and process efficiency within the liquidity risk ecosystem.

What do you need to succeed?

Must Have

  • Bachelor’s or Master’s degree in Finance, Computer Science, Data Analytics, or a related discipline.
  • 5+ years of experience in financial data management, liquidity risk, or treasury systems.
  • SQL proficiency, with experience working in Snowflake or other cloud data platforms.
  • Strong working knowledge of Power Query for automating data transformation and reconciliation tasks.
  • Proficiency in Tableau or similar tools for dashboarding, data visualization, and storytelling.
  • Experience with Python for data analysis and automation is considered an asset.
  • Firm understanding of control frameworks, data governance, and reconciliation processes in a financial institution.
  • Familiarity with liquidity risk concepts, balance sheet structures, and regulatory metrics (e.g., LCR, NSFR) preferred.
  • Strong analytical thinking, problem-solving, and communication skills; comfortable engaging with both technical and business stakeholders.
  • Proven ability to automate, innovate, and modernize data-driven processes in a control-oriented environment.
